Whats the deal with the estate in the seconed level?

Post by HackFraud »

It seems completely out of place in that area, and the only thing over there is a single raptor. You think there would at least be a gun or something. Is there any clues to why it exists?

Re: Whats the deal with the estate in the seconed level?

Post by Nick3069 »

There are guns, there is a Calico in the bookcase's secret compartment and there is M14 on the second floor if you jump across the broken floor. Also, I think the original plan was to have a percussion/flintlock pistol and a flintlock rifle in the house, but they weren't implemented.
The plantation house used to be part of a separate level called PH, when the level was cut, the house was moved to JR, so that might be why it feels a bit out of place.
Earlier versions of JR also had an alternate route near the house to reach the man-lift, but it was closed off in the final version making that section of the level mostly useless.

Re: Whats the deal with the estate in the seconed level?

Post by TheIdiot »

That's the Plantation House. It used to be part of its own "Plantation House" level that came between levels 2 and 3 - JR and IJ (geographically in the retail game there is a gap between JR and IJ on the island map, which is where Plantation House (PH) would have been). That level was cut midway through development, including some other locations such as some farm fields and a small ruined shack belonging to the house, along with the Hunter's Camp and a proper version of Cathy's Beach. There were plans to have an albertosaurus break down the walls of the house while you were inside, and early versions of the house model have breakaway walls which are frozen in place. There is a gold bar hidden in the bookshelf's secret compartment which Anne suggests to be "coffee gold...slaver gold" which hints at some backstory.
We have older versions of the game available for download which feature this missing level. If you check out those older builds, you'll also find that the house isn't there in JR as it was only moved there after PH was cut. The overall geography of JR is completely different in later versions, more compact, and the house itself seems to have been thrown into a corner as more of an afterthought than anything. Hence why it's in such an odd spot. If you go down the hill from the house toward the ocean (Cathy's Beach in the retail version), there is also a stream which is blocked off by a giant rise in the terrain, though the stream goes vertically up the hill. Originally this was also open as well and provided a different route to the monorail, but it was closed late in development, so the plantation house area ended up becoming mostly pointless since you have to backtrack from there in the final version.

Re: Whats the deal with the estate in the seconed level?

Post by Draconisaurus »

The Plantation House is supposed to be an old Spanish Colonial structure from the 1860s. The actual PH level has an area for the actual coffee farm field with some stone walls.
